170 Application for and issue of search warrant
(1) An environmental officer may apply to a judicial officer for a search
warrant to enter land or premises:
(a) by appearing in person before the judicial officer; or
(b) if it is not practicable to appear in person – by telephone, radio
or other means of communication.
(2) If the judicial officer is satisfied that there are reasonable grounds to
permit the environmental officer to enter the land or premises, the
judicial officer may issue a warrant directed to the environmental
officer.
(3) If the judicial officer issues a warrant on an application made under
subsection (1)(b), the judicial officer must:
(a) complete and sign the warrant (the original warrant); and
(b) record on the original warrant the reasons for issuing it; and
(c) inform the environmental officer by telephone, radio or other
means of communication of its terms.
(4) When informed of the terms of the warrant under subsection (3)(c),
the environmental officer must as soon as practicable:
(a) complete 2 copies of the form of warrant in the terms provided
by the judicial officer; and
(b) write on each copy the name of the judicial officer and the
date and time of the issue of the original warrant; and
(c) forward one copy to the judicial officer.
(5) The environmental officer may use the remaining copy of the
warrant to exercise the powers granted by the original warrant.
(6) If the judicial officer is satisfied, after comparing the forwarded copy
with the original warrant, that the copy is in substance identical to
the original warrant, the judicial officer must certify the copy as
being in substance identical to the original warrant.
